WebIf you want to catch a large lake trout or Atlantic salmon, Cayuga and Seneca lakes are the top choices. If you're interested more in sheer numbers of lake trout, Keuka Lake is a better bet. If rainbow trout are … WebFeb 23, 2024 · In Seneca County, trout fishermen will want to drop a line into Seneca Lake for lake trout, browns and rainbows, or hit the shallows for bass, bluegills and yellow perch. More multi-species action may be had in Steuben County's Keuka Lake, where trout, bass and panfish may be found in good numbers during March. CENTRAL NEW YORK

WebSeneca Lake Yates - New York 35 catches 662 followers 13 spots Largest of the "Finger Lakes" and the deepest inland lake in New York. Famous for Lake Trout and huge Yellow Perch. Excellent but underfished Smallmouth Bass. Brown Trout are trophy size. 43,343 acres. Yellow perch reside in each of the 11 lakes that make up Central New York’s Finger Lakes. But no single lake in the chain has produced more giant perch over the years than Seneca Lake.
